.container-fluid,body,html{margin:0;padding:0;height:100%}html{font-size:1em}body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:Roboto,sans-serif}label{width:100%}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.padding-pdf-50{padding:50px 0}.padding-pdf-15{padding:15px 0}.button-lezioni-arrow{text-align:center;margin-top:15px;margin-bottom:15px}.span-bottone{color:#fff;border:0 solid #fff;border-radius:3px;display:inline-block;cursor:pointer;font-family:Arial;font-size:17px;padding:6px 5px;text-decoration:none;opacity:.9;border-radius:10px}.allcorso{font-family:Quicksand,sans-serif}.allcorso,.h-100{height:100%}.blog img,.saleitem img{max-width:100%}.corso-menu-titolo,.corso-menu-titolo-mobile,.corso-titolo{font-family:Quicksand,sans-serif;text-align:center;font-size:45px;cursor:pointer}.corso-menu-titolo{font-size:35px}.corso-menu-titolo-mobile{text-align:center;font-size:30px;cursor:pointer}.corso-menu-titolo:hover{transition:all 1s;background-color:#efeeee}.padding-header{padding-top:30px}.pulse{transform:scale(.9);animation:pulse-black 2s infinite}.linkpdf{text-decoration:none}@keyframes pulse-black{0%{transform:scale(.99);box-shadow:0 0 0 0 rgba(0,0,0,.7)}70%{transform:scale(1);box-shadow:0 0 0 10px transparent}to{transform:scale(.99);box-shadow:0 0 0 0 transparent}}.lezione-item{padding:2px;background-color:#d9d9d9;color:#695754;border-radius:5px;width:80%;font-weight:lighter;text-align:left;margin:0 auto 5px}.lezione-titolo{color:#695754}.corso-menu-sottotiolo{text-align:center;padding-bottom:20px;width:80%;font-size:16px;font-family:Roboto;margin:0 auto}.button-newsletter{border:0 solid #fff;border-radius:40px}.button-newsletter,.button-newsletter-pay{display:inline-block;cursor:pointer;font-family:Arial;font-size:17px;padding:16px 31px;text-decoration:none}.button-newsletter-pay{border:0 solid #fff;border-radius:3px;background-color:#00910c;color:#fff;font-weight:700}.button-newsletter:hover{transition:.3s ease;opacity:1}.button-newsletter-opacity{opacity:.5!important}.borderRed{border:1px solid red}.corso-titolo{margin-bottom:15px}.pictruceinpictruce{position:fixed;right:10px;bottom:10px;width:100%;height:100%;max-height:200px;max-width:300px}.video-nomobile{width:100%;height:100%;margin:0 auto;height:348px;max-width:650px}.video-mobile{width:100%;height:100%;max-width:580px;height:250px}.corso-descrizione>p{text-align:left}.header{position:relative;display:flex;flex-wrap:wrap;flex-direction:column;justify-content:center;min-height:400px;padding-top:4rem;padding-bottom:4rem;color:#fff;background-color:#777;text-shadow:2px 0 grey}.login-container{margin-top:5%;margin-bottom:5%}.login-form-2{padding:2%;background:#0062cc;box-shadow:0 5px 8px 0 rgba(0,0,0,.2),0 9px 26px 0 rgba(0,0,0,.19)}.login-form-2 h3{text-align:center;color:#fff}.login-container form{padding:10%}.btnSubmit{width:50%;border-radius:1rem;padding:1.5%;border:none;cursor:pointer}.login-form-2 .btnSubmit{font-weight:600;color:#0062cc;background-color:#fff}.login-form-2 .ForgetPwd{color:#fff;font-weight:600;text-decoration:none;cursor:pointer}.countdown-baw{position:fixed;bottom:70px;left:0;right:0;margin:0 auto;text-align:center}.countdown-baw-inner{border-radius:20px;width:90%;margin:0 auto;font-family:Roboto;color:#fff!important;background-color:#0062cc;opacity:.8}.tabattiva{color:#fff!important;background-color:rgba(0,123,255,.7529411764705882)!important}.nav-link{cursor:pointer}.boxrinnovaabbonamento{border:1px solid #9192c4;padding:10px;border-radius:5px}.width100important>form{width:100%!important}.nopadding-nomargin>form{padding:0!important;margin:0!important}.button-checkbox{height:15px;width:15px;background-color:#fff;border-radius:2px;margin-bottom:30px}.regalo-label{padding:10px 20px 20px}.title-cons,.title-cons-mobile{text-align:center}.title-cons-mobile{font-size:35px}.title-cons{font-size:50px}.prezzononbarrato{font-weight:700;color:green;font-size:45px}.prezzobarrato{color:#ec3434;text-decoration:line-through}.monserrat-font{font-family:Montserrat,sans-serif;color:#053861}.block-space{padding:20px}.settimana-title{max-width:50%;padding-left:25px}.arrow-block{padding:10px 0}.arrow-blu{width:100%;max-width:30px}.text-arrow-blu-div{padding-left:0;font-weight:500;padding-bottom:15px}.bonus{padding-top:30px;padding-bottom:50px}.title-bonus{font-weight:600}.root-react-component-countdown-timer .right{direction:ltr}.root-react-component-countdown-timer .border .count{border-radius:5px;margin:2px;flex:1 1}.root-react-component-countdown-timer .border.responsive .split{display:flex;flex-direction:column-reverse;margin-bottom:8px}.root-react-component-countdown-timer .countBoxItem{min-width:30px}.root-react-component-countdown-timer .responsive{display:flex!important}.root-react-component-countdown-timer .responsive .count{flex:1 1;text-align:center}.root-react-component-countdown-timer .inline .count,.root-react-component-countdown-timer .inline.left{display:inline-block}.root-react-component-countdown-timer .inline.right{direction:rtl;display:inline-flex}.root-react-component-countdown-timer .countBox{display:flex}.root-react-component-countdown-timer .countBox span.split{display:flex;flex-direction:column-reverse;margin-bottom:0}.root-react-component-countdown-timer .countBox.border span.split{display:flex;flex-direction:column-reverse;margin-bottom:10px}.root-react-component-countdown-timer .countBox .label{text-align:center}.root-react-component-countdown-timer .countBox.left{display:inline-flex;direction:rtl}.root-react-component-countdown-timer .countBox.right{direction:ltr}.root-react-component-countdown-timer .countBox .countBoxItem{flex:1 1}.root-react-component-countdown-timer .countBox .countBoxItem .count{text-align:center}.count-down-react-box .count-down-react .title{border-bottom:1px solid #ccc;text-align:center;font-size:18px;font-weight:700;margin:50px 0 0;color:#fff}.count-down-react{width:800px;padding:20px;margin:0 auto;box-shadow:0 2px 5px 0 rgba(0,0,0,.16),0 1px 6px rgba(0,0,0,.12)}.count-down-react pre{padding:16px;overflow:auto;font-size:85%;border-radius:3px}.count-down-react-box .count-down-react .root-react-component-countdown-timer{margin:15px 0}.count{background-color:initial!important}.itemmenu{color:#000}.itemmenu:hover,.menuactive{color:#2196f3;text-decoration:none}.tagcolor{background-color:#2196f3;color:#fff;font-size:15px}.button-social{font-size:13px}.headermenu{height:60px;box-shadow:0 2px 3px 0 rgba(0,0,0,.33)}@media screen and (min-width:990px){.bm-burger-button{display:none}}.contenitore{min-height:100vh;padding-top:70px;padding-bottom:50px}.contenitore-corso{min-height:100%}.contenitore-nopaddingtop{margin-top:-70px}.blog-box{position:relative;border:1px solid #e4e4e4;padding:10px;height:100%}.titleblog{color:#1b1b1b}.titleblog,.titleblogwhite{font-family:Bebas Neue,cursive}.descriptionblog{font-family:Quicksand,sans-serif}.titleinfopage{font-family:Bebas Neue,cursive}.contentinfopage{font-family:Quicksand,sans-serif}.right-corso{height:100%;padding-top:15px}.left-corso{min-height:calc(100vh - 100px);padding:0;background-color:#f5f5f5}.height-forced{min-height:100%}.floating-button{z-index:999;position:fixed;bottom:45px;right:15px}.floating-button>a,.floating-button>li{background-color:#00468b!important;color:#fff!important}.gradientblue{background:#4889c2;background:linear-gradient(90deg,#4889c2,#18456d 100%,#00d4ff 0)}iframe,img{max-width:100%;max-height:100%}.center_div{margin:0 auto!important}.accordion{border:1px solid rgba(0,0,0,.1);border-radius:2px}.accordion__item+.accordion__item{border-top:1px solid rgba(0,0,0,.1)}.accordion__button{background-color:#053861;color:#fff;cursor:pointer;padding:18px;width:100%;text-align:left;border:none}.accordion__button:hover{background-color:#082d4b}.accordion__button:before{display:inline-block;content:"";height:10px;width:10px;margin-right:12px;border-bottom:2px solid;border-right:2px solid;transform:rotate(-45deg)}.accordion__button[aria-expanded=true]:before,.accordion__button[aria-selected=true]:before{transform:rotate(45deg)}[hidden]{display:none}.accordion__panel{padding:20px;animation:fadein .35s ease-in}@keyframes fadein{0%{opacity:0}to{opacity:1}}.recenzione-img{float:left;margin:0 15px 0 0}.recenzione-div{border-radius:10px;margin:0 auto;font-size:13px;background-color:#e6f1f8;padding:15px}.paymentinfodiv{border:1px solid #e6f1f8;-webkit-border-bottom-right-radius:10px;-webkit-border-bottom-left-radius:10px;-moz-border-radius-bottomright:10px;-moz-border-radius-bottomleft:10px;border-bottom-right-radius:10px;border-bottom-left-radius:10px}.paymentinfotitle{border:1px solid #e6f1f8;-webkit-border-top-left-radius:10px;-webkit-border-top-right-radius:10px;-moz-border-radius-topleft:10px;-moz-border-radius-topright:10px;border-top-left-radius:10px;border-top-right-radius:10px}body,html{margin:0;padding:0;height:100%}.contenitore{display:flex;height:100%;flex-direction:column}.content{flex:1 0 auto}.footer{flex-shrink:0}.App{text-align:center}body{background-color:#fff}.App-logo{animation:App-logo-spin 20s linear infinite;height:40vmin;pointer-events:none}.App-header{background-color:#282c34;min-height:100vh;display:flex;flex-direction:column;align-items:center;justify-content:center;font-size:calc(10px + 2vmin);color:#fff}.App-link{color:#61dafb}@keyframes App-logo-sp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.titleblog{font-family:Anton,sans-serif;color:#000;text-decoration:none;font-size:20px;margin-top:"18px"}.immagineblog{opacity:1}.immagineblog:hover{transition:.5s ease;opacity:.8}.titleblogwhite{font-family:Anton,sans-serif;text-decoration:none;font-size:20px;margin-top:"18px"}.descriptionblog{font-family:Roboto,sans-serif}.inputNewsletter{padding:0;position:absolute;z-index:1000}.inputNewsletter-background{position:fixed;top:0;left:0;bottom:0;right:0;background-color:#fff;height:100%;z-index:999;overflow-y:scroll;padding-bottom:50px}.butn{color:0;background-color:#fff;font-size:20px;padding:10px;border:3px solid #000}.butn,.butn:hover{text-decoration:none}.socialicons{background-color:#fff;padding:0;margin:0}.StripeElement{height:40px;padding:10px 12px;color:#32325d;background-color:#fff;border:1px solid transparent;border-radius:4px;box-shadow:0 1px 3px 0 #e6ebf1;transition:box-shadow .15s ease}.StripeElement--focus,input:focus{box-shadow:0 1px 3px 0 #cfd7df}.StripeElement--invalid{border-color:#fa755a}.StripeElement--webkit-autofill{background-color:#fefde5!important}
/*# sourceMappingURL=main.d4f09eaa.chunk.css.map */